Transaction 2fc86df56632472066411d78f19d711983b0054fac45b0b751bb5f2a709cdf1c

1 Input
2 Outputs
  • 2fc86df56632472066411d78f19d711983b0054fac45b0b751bb5f2a709cdf1c:0
  • value  6703586447
    address  2N2vY4u6pv4QaSMS7XtwvZy2ANzWTeXkqhD
  • 2fc86df56632472066411d78f19d711983b0054fac45b0b751bb5f2a709cdf1c:1
  • value  1140786
    address  2NFietDxUWHCpuLSCVVZRMt8Y13THcGWfom